Pinoy Macaroons Recipe

Ingredients:
  • 1/3 cup butter, softened

  • 3/4 cup sugar

  • 2 eggs

  • 1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k

  • 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

  • 1/2 cup flour

  • 2 cups desiccated coconut

How To Cook Pinoy Macaroons:
  1. In a bowl, cream butter using a hand mixer on low speed. Add sugar and beat together until well blended and fluffy.

  2. Add eggs one at a time, beating continuously.

  3. Add condensed milk and vanilla extract and continue to beat until blended.

  4. In a medium bowl, combine flour and desiccated coconut. Add to the egg mixture and beat until combined.

  5. Scoop into paper-lined mini muffin pans and bake in a 350 F oven for about 15 to 20 minutes or until golden. Let cool for about 5 minutes.
